The Importance of Cross-Domain Technologies
Cross-domain technologies refer to solutions that integrate capabilities from multiple operational domains, such as air, land, sea, space, and cyber. These technologies provide several key benefits that enhance overall defense capabilities.
Integrated Defense Solutions
Seamless Communication: Cross-domain technologies ensure seamless communication and data sharing between different defense systems, enabling coordinated operations and faster decision-making.
Enhanced Situational Awareness: Integrating data from multiple domains provides a comprehensive picture of the operational environment, improving situational awareness and threat detection.
Operational Flexibility
Multi-Domain Operations: Cross-domain technologies enable forces to conduct multi-domain operations, leveraging the strengths of each domain to achieve strategic objectives.
Adaptive Capabilities: These technologies allow for rapid adaptation to changing operational conditions, enhancing the resilience and effectiveness of defense systems.
Cost Efficiency
Shared Resources: Integrating capabilities across domains allows for the sharing of resources, reducing redundancy and lowering overall costs.
Streamlined Maintenance: Cross-domain systems can simplify maintenance and logistics, reducing the burden on defense infrastructure and personnel.
